Let’s RUN AWAY with TXT to 9 and Three Quarters

On October 21, 2019, Tomorrow x Together or better known as TXT releases their new album The Dream Chapter: Magic with their title track 9 and three quarters (Run Away).

The video has that BigHit touch of mystery that fans love. What does it really mean? Aside from the lyrics that say a lot, they always leave this thought that there is something more than what meets the eye. It will make you focus on the scenes and watch it a number of times.

The BGM used for this song is amazing. There is a part of the song that felt like I have heard it before. The BGM used for these lyrics (Sorry I only have the English translation) really sounded familiar and it’s one of the parts of the song that I Love :

When we go past this tunnel,
when we open our eyes
Our dreams become reality.”

I was also amazed at how they were able to incorporate the magic spell lines that fairy godmothers used in the famous fairy tales that we all know.

The MV reminds me of Harry Potter, Alice and Wonderland and Peter Pan for some obvious reasons. For Harry Potter it would be 9 and Three Quarters. As we know the Train station where Harry needed to go into to be able to go to Hogwarts. The door on the swimming pool floor kinda reminds me of the hole that Alice went through to reach wonderland. The trees that looks like they are walking through the forest is like Peter Pan’s territory.

Overall, I love everything about it. It was an unexpected concept for me. A soft melody with a touch of meaningful lyrics. Run Away doesn’t mean leaving every thing that’s hard. It meant looking for someone who will be there and be with you during the hard times. To escape reality for a while to recharge yourself and have the strength to face reality because you know that you can do everything when you’re not alone. I love the symbolic wound that Yeonjun had in reality and how it was not there at the part where they watched a door burns, which showed that they are not in the real world.
